For users seeking professional-grade results and high-quality reports, ArcGIS Drone2Map offers built-in tools to assess and improve project quality. Quality and Processing Reports

Every legitimate ArcGIS Drone2Map project generates a detailed Processing Report that evaluates the accuracy of the final products.

Adjustment Assessment: The report details the "block adjustment" results, evaluating how well overlapping images, control points, and camera models align.

Solution Points: It tracks "tie points" across images. A higher number of points connecting multiple images typically indicates better adjustment quality.

Ground Resolution: The report provides the average ground resolution (e.g., 6 mm) and a project summary, including total processing time and image count. Improving Output Quality

Instead of using unverified "cracks," users can improve output quality through official software settings and workflows:

Point Cloud Density: In the Processing Options, setting density to Ultra provides the highest detail for final products, while High is recommended for most standard projects.

Tile-Based Reprocessing: Recent versions allow for reprocessing specific tiles within a True Ortho product, saving time while refining areas with poor reconstruction.

RTK Support: The software automatically detects high-accuracy GPS metadata (RTK) embedded in images to activate optimized processing configurations for better precision.

Ground Control Points (GCPs): Integrating GCPs via tools like ArcGIS Field Maps ensures the processed data aligns accurately with real-world coordinates. Legitimate Licensing

Achieving high-quality output depends on flight planning and processing settings rather than "extra" software modifications. Based on user community insights and official Esri documentation, here is how to improve your results:

Increase Overlap: For complex environments like forests or varied terrain, use a high overlap (e.g., 85% frontal / 80% side overlap) to provide more visual tie points.

Optimal Flight Patterns: Use a "lawnmower" pattern for 2D maps. For high-quality 3D models of buildings, combine nadir (straight down) and oblique (angled) imagery to capture building facades effectively.

Enable Advanced Processing: In the "Processing Options," selecting "Use Geometry Verified Matching" can significantly improve building edges and reduce noise in the final product.

Hardware and Memory: Processing "High" quality 3D meshes requires significant RAM. If processing fails with a "Not enough memory" error, you may need to increase your system's memory or lower the Level of Detail (LOD) settings.

Pre-Processing: Use tools like Adobe Lightroom or ACDSee to batch-correct lighting or shadows in your raw drone photos before importing them into Drone2Map for better stitching results.

To achieve "extra quality" in your drone outputs like orthomosaics and 3D meshes, optimize these key areas: Image Pre-Processing

: Remove images taken during takeoff or landing. Only keep images that cover the specific region of interest to speed up processing and improve results. Adjust Image Scale Initial Image Scale 1 (Original image size)

to improve tie point generation and consistency between images. Ground Control Points (GCPs) : For high positional accuracy, manually create links

between images for GCPs and ensure you use the correct coordinate system. Handle Water Areas : If mapping water, use the Waterbody Mask tool to clean up poor reconstructions and interpolate data. Hardware Optimization : Lower the Rendering Quality in the Display settings if your system is lagging. Texture Compression Optimize performance by compressing textures

in Layer Properties to maintain speed without sacrificing significant visual quality. Esri Documentation 3. Common Troubleshooting Uncalibrated Images : If images fail to calibrate, try using the Large Matching Neighborhood setting in the project options. : Check the Drone2Map logs
